British beauty Karen Gillan gave us a very enjoyable performance as Nebula in Guardians of the Galaxy, becoming a bit of a favourite with many fans. Now, Karen has teased what the fans can expect to see from her character in Guardians of the Galaxy Vol. 2, and it seems like we are in for something a little bit different this time around.
Gillan told The Wrap, "What I love about the second movie for Nebula in particular is that we get — We know that she’s a pretty angry woman with some daddy issues. [But] in the second movie, we’re going to start to see how much pain her father actually caused her, and we’re going to delve right into the relationship with her sister Gamora."

She added, "I think we might even feel a tinge of sympathy towards Nebula this time, because we really start to see the emotional crack in her character. I was just allowed to completely explore that and take it to a completely different dimension with her. I was really happy about that."
Guardians of the Galaxy Vol. 2 is set to hit the big screen on April 28 in the UK and on May 5 in the US.
